Why it will never go out of style

The asymmetrical midi skirt works because it is rooted in proportion. The longer hem elongates the body, while the angled cuts create visual interest. It breaks the predictability of a straight hem without being over-the-top. That subtle twist is what gives it the staying power.

Designers across decades have revisited asymmetry in different forms. From the minimal slip skirts that defined the 1990s to contemporary structured tailoring seen on runways in cities like Paris and Milan, the silhouette is known to have always adapted with ease. It can look and feel romantic, sharp, bohemian or corporate depending on fabric and styling.

It is also evergreen. In summer, a lightweight asymmetrical midi skirt paired with a simple tank top and sandals feels effortless. In winter, the same skirt styled with boots and a knit becomes refined and layered. For the day, keep it clean and simple. A tucked-in white shirt or fitted tee allows the hemline to do the talking. For evenings, lean into texture. Think satin with a sculpted top, or a structured asymmetrical skirt with a sharp blazer.
